What is Applinker Android on my phone and how can I resolve issues related to it
If you’re an Android user, you might have encountered a lesser-known application called Applinker. What exactly is this app, and why does it appear in my App Manager? Is it potentially harmful?
Have you ever observed that clicking on a link in Chrome redirects you to WhatsApp? Similarly, you may have noticed links opening apps from websites. This functionality is facilitated by Applinker, a system app pre-installed on Android devices.
Today, let’s discuss this Android application. What consequences might arise from deleting it from your device? And is it safe to use, especially when accessing financial apps? Let’s uncover the answers to these questions!
What is Applinker on Android Devices
Applinker for Android operates as a system app, similar to meta-services and Dirac control. Its distinctive function enables the redirection of links from websites to specific apps. Additionally, it facilitates the redirection to web pages from within other applications. Essentially, it serves as a bridge between distinct platforms.
The Android Applinker facilitates a smooth and uninterrupted connection between two ends. With just a single click, users can seamlessly transition to another app.
Furthermore, when utilizing this app, users are automatically redirected to the initial web page upon clicking the back button. This entire process is made possible and enhanced by the functionality of this system app.

How to Delete or Uninstall Applinker from Your Device
Before proceeding with the removal of the App from your device, it’s important to understand its role in navigating links and facilitating seamless transitions to specific destinations.
While it’s generally recommended to keep this app installed for optimal functionality, if you’ve decided to uninstall it, there are two methods you can consider: using ADB Debugging or a System App Remover.
The System App Remover offers a straightforward approach for Android users. Simply install the app remover from the Play Store, locate the App in the list of installed apps, and proceed to uninstall it from your device with ease.
On the other hand, ADB Debugging involves a more advanced process and is typically recommended for developers or users comfortable with technical procedures.
To uninstall it using ADB Debugging, you’ll need to connect your device to a computer, activate developer mode on your device, apply specific commands via ADB, and then restart your device to complete the process.

How a Franchise Consultant Can Assist You In Expanding Your Tech Business
In today’s highly competitive technology sector, expansion is often a key goal for entrepreneurs seeking to grow their influence, revenue, and market share. One strategic pathway that many tech business owners consider is franchising. However, the complexities of franchising—ranging from legal frameworks to operational consistency—can be overwhelming without the right guidance. That’s where a franchise consultant comes into play. A skilled franchise consultant can be instrumental in turning a successful tech business into a scalable franchise model, ensuring both strategic growth and long-term sustainability.
Assessing Franchise Readiness
Before launching into franchise expansion, it is critical to determine whether your tech business is ready for such a move. Franchise consultants like Infinity Business Growth Network begin by conducting a thorough evaluation of your current operations, systems, branding, and profitability. This assessment helps identify if your business model is replicable and attractive to potential franchisees. For tech companies, which often involve specialized services or products, consultants also examine whether technical training and support can be standardized across locations.
Developing a Scalable Model
One of the main challenges in franchising a tech business is creating a model that can be easily duplicated. A franchise consultant helps you distill your unique business processes into a formalized structure. This includes the development of operations manuals, proprietary software guidelines, service protocols, and training programs. These tools must ensure that franchisees can deliver the same level of quality and innovation your brand is known for, regardless of their location.
In tech businesses, where service delivery or product development often relies on complex systems, consultants pay special attention to how those systems are documented and taught. Their aim is to reduce reliance on key individuals and build a framework that others can follow without losing efficiency or innovation.
Navigating Legal and Regulatory Compliance
Franchising involves significant legal considerations, including the development of a Franchise Disclosure Document (FDD), compliance with federal and state franchise laws, and trademark protection. A franchise consultant collaborates with legal experts to help you prepare all necessary documentation and ensure compliance with all regulatory requirements.
In the tech space, where intellectual property and data security are paramount, consultants also help you build legal safeguards into your franchise model. This includes guidelines for software licensing, protection of proprietary code, and adherence to data privacy laws across multiple jurisdictions.
Strategic Franchise Marketing and Recruitment
Once your franchise system is in place, the next step is attracting qualified franchisees. Franchise consultants assist in developing and executing a targeted marketing strategy to reach potential investors who align with your business vision. They know how to position your tech brand in the marketplace to attract entrepreneurs with the technical know-how or the interest to operate in the tech industry.
Moreover, consultants help you define the ideal franchisee profile and set up a recruitment process that screens for compatibility, competence, and cultural fit. This ensures that each new franchisee strengthens the brand rather than dilutes it.
Providing Ongoing Support and Performance Tracking
The role of a franchise consultant doesn’t end once the first few units are opened. Many consultants offer continued support, helping franchise owners refine their systems, improve training, and solve operational challenges. They can also help establish met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s) that allow you to monitor franchisee success and overall network health.
In the ever-evolving tech industry, where tools and trends shift quickly, having a consultant to assist with adapting and updating systems across the franchise network can be a major competitive advantage.

Why Traditional Proxies Fall Short in 2025
A few years ago, datacenter proxies were the go-to option. They were fast, easy to scale, and cheap. But now they’re also highly detectable.
Modern bot defenses like Cloudflare, Kasada, and DataDome flag datacenter IPs instantly. Even if your script is well-written, using a flagged or repetitive IP will tank your success rate.
Some of the biggest challenges with outdated proxy setups include:
- IP bans after just a few requests
- CAPTCHAs on nearly every session
- Blocked access to login flows, pricing pages, or reviews
- Geo-restrictions that prevent you from viewing real content
These are no longer edge cases – they’re the norm for anyone scraping without a modern proxy layer.
What Makes Residential Proxies Different?
Residential proxies route your requests through real IP addresses assigned by internet service providers to actual users. That means every request looks like it’s coming from a real device – not a bot or a server rack.
Even better, rotating residential proxies automatically change IPs at set intervals or per request, simulating natural browsing patterns and distributing your traffic across a large, trusted IP pool.
This makes it harder for platforms to identify scraping behavior, and significantly reduces the risk of getting blocked – even on high-security sites.

How to Choose the Best Proxy Service for Scraping: What Really Matters
In today’s data-driven digital landscape, web scraping has evolved beyond a niche tactic into a competitive necessity. From e-commerce retailers monitoring prices to financial analysts aggregating market trends, access to timely web data translates into smarter decisions. However, as websites bolster their anti-scraping defenses, businesses are increasingly relying on robust proxy services to keep operations running smoothly. That’s why choosing the best proxy service for scraping is no longer a secondary consideration-it’s a strategic imperative.
Why Proxies Are Essential for Web Scraping
At its core, a proxy acts as a middleman between a scraping tool and a website. Instead of connecting directly, your scraper uses an alternate IP address supplied by the proxy. This approach effectively masks your traffic, avoiding suspicion by distributing requests across various IPs. Without reliable proxies, your scraping tools are easily identified and blocked, leading to incomplete data or full-on bans.
The importance of proxies mirrors the explosive growth of the web scraping software market. Valued at $1.1 billion in 2022 and forecasted to reach $3.1 billion by 2030 (Grand View Research), the ecosystem now counts proxies among its most critical infrastructure components-especially as enterprises scale their data operations.
Key Factors When Evaluating Proxy Providers
IP Type: Datacenter, Residential, or Mobile
Not all proxies are created equal. Datacenter proxies are budget-friendly and fast-costing between $0.50 and $2 per GB-but because they originate from data centers instead of real consumer devices, they're easier to detect. Their success rate typically ranges from 70% to 80%.
Residential proxies deliver higher efficacy, often between 85% and 98%. These IPs are tied to actual user devices, making them more credible to anti-bot systems. However, they come at a premium, often costing between $10 and $30 per GB. Mobile proxies go a step further, routing through mobile carriers for maximum legitimacy. While highly effective, their steep pricing makes them ideal for critical or high-value scraping campaigns.
IP Pool Size and Geolocation Diversity
The size and variety of a provider’s IP pool significantly influence your ability to scrape different regions undetected. Leading vendors offer access to millions of IP addresses across numerous countries and ISPs. This geographic and network diversity not only supports geo-targeted scraping-such as retrieving product pricing in Germany or search engine results in Japan-but also ensures scraping continuity when some IPs are inevitably blocked or rate-limited.
Speed, Uptime, and Latency
Performance matters, especially when scraping at scale. According to Oxylabs’ 2023 benchmark report, top-tier residential proxies deliver near 99.9% uptime and robust speeds. Whether you’re tracking travel fares daily or integrating live feeds into an analytics dashboard, choosing a high-availability provider minimizes disruptions and avoids data bottlenecks.
IP Rotation and Session Control
Modern scraping operations demand flexible request handling. Look for proxy services that support automatic IP rotation, which changes IPs on each request to reduce detection risk. More advanced use cases benefit from sticky sessions-helpful when navigating multi-page workflows or maintaining consistent logins during scraping sessions.
Some of the most sophisticated providers use AI to manage IP pools strategically, evade captchas, and optimize request cadence-dramatically improving scraping efficiency.
Legal Compliance and Ethical Sourcing
Legal risks around scraping are increasingly visible. The high-profile 2023 case of Bright Data vs. Meta highlighted tensions surrounding data ownership and public accessibility. Choosing a proxy vendor that adheres to GDPR and CCPA compliance while sourcing IPs ethically through user opt-ins helps reduce risk and maintain operational integrity.
Scalability and Integration Capabilities
As your data needs grow, your proxy solution should scale with you. Today’s leading providers offer flexible scalability and API integration, supporting everything from browser automation to full scraping-as-a-service platforms. Some even provide built-in scraping tools and browser emulation, significantly reducing in-house development requirements.
